FDC Cabinet Meeting Agenda Thursday 30th Sept…
Within the agenda will be an update on Cycling, Walking and Mobilty strategy,
Whittlesey A605
Eastrea Road – crossing improvements east of Sir Harry Smith School.
North side of Peterborough Road and West End (from Crossway Hand to Whitmore Street controlled crossing): re-engineer footpath and existing grass verge and install missing dropped kerbs to provide all-weather route for cyclists, mobility aid users and
pedestrians where feasible.
o Whittlesey – NCN63 route:
New Road – signage improvements, crossing improvements and speed review
Stonald Road – signage improvements, crossing improvements andspeed review
Off road link to Peterborough City Centre – signage improvements, lighting and CCTV provision
Route improvements from New Road to Turves to make NCN63 an all weather cycle route, together with signage improvements.
